Drive-by download attacks occur when a user unknowingly downloads malicious software by visiting a compromised or malicious website. These attacks exploit vulnerabilities in browsers or plugins, leading to unauthorized system access.
Challenges
- Unintentional Downloads: Users may not realize their systems have been compromised, allowing malware to operate undetected.
- Exploiting Vulnerabilities: Outdated browsers and plugins are common targets for drive-by downloads.
- Widespread Impact: Even reputable websites can be compromised to serve malicious downloads to unsuspecting visitors.
Protection Strategies
- Regular Updates: Keep browsers, plugins, and operating systems updated to patch known vulnerabilities.
- Security Software: Use reputable antivirus and anti-malware solutions to detect and block malicious downloads.
- User Education: Educate users about the risks of downloading content from untrusted sources and encourage safe browsing habits.
